It can help you identify whether you are sick
It's important to be assessed if you have a mental illness. Being diagnosed with a condition that is undiagnosed could lead to a worsening of symptoms, and it could cause other issues in your life. A private examination can help you get an immediate diagnosis and pinpoint the right treatment for you. If you're worried about the cost, many insurance companies cover these assessments.
During the assessment your doctor will ask questions about your current symptoms and how they've changed over time. They'll also inquire about your medical history and any medications you're taking. They will also ask whether you've been victimized or abused. These factors can affect your diagnosis and treatment plan.

You may feel that your local NHS doctors are not sufficiently skilled to diagnose or treat you. You may request a referral to another specialist service in a different area of the country, if you think that your local NHS doctors aren't qualified. These are referred to as "Tier 4 which typically focus on a particular mental health condition. Your GP can help you apply for the funds to visit a mental health specialist this way.
You can also seek a second opinion from a psychiatrist working in another NHS trust. However the local integrated care board (ICB) must approve to finance it and you will need to wait for a suitable appointment. You can ask your GP for help in applying to the ICB to make an appointment.
If your GP or psychiatric services refuse to provide an alternative opinion, you should contact your local patient advice and liaison service (PALS). They will be able to give you guidance on what you should do. They will also be able to tell you whether your local authority has a policy regarding this issue.
